"Autonomous driving constitutes a rapidly advancing field that leverages artificial intelligence, computer vision, and machine learning to enable safe and efficient vehicle navigation. However the barrier to enter this field of research and product development is high, requiring expensive sensor arrays and proprietary, large scale datasets. This work explores a camera-only approach to autonomous navigation for passenger vehicles, aiming to reduce both system complexity and implementation costs. The proposed methodology relies on simulated environments for data collection, model training, and evaluation, allowing for rapid iteration and testing under diverse conditions. Three heterogeneous deep learning architectures\u2014namely Convolutional Neural Networks (CNNs), Recurrent Neural Networks (RNNs), and Transformers\u2014were investigated for their ability to process visual input and predict future vehicle trajectories. The findings suggest that the camera-only end-to-end approach, combined with simulation-based development, holds potential as a scalable and cost-effective foundation for future autonomous systems. This dataset represents the data collected and used to produce these findings."
